After reviewing the complaint we feel confident that we will be able to provide strong evidence that the injector's issues are a result of fuel contamination and not a result of work completed by Scheid Diesel professionals. Scheid Diesel's warranty policy states that we do not warranty any parts that have been contaminated. Enclosed you will find invoice number [redacted] from April 23, 2014. This is the first and only time the entire set of six injectors entered our building. The injectors are not Scheid Diesel manufactured injectors however on April 23, 2014, we wrote up the repair order to rebuild them for NKP Diesel. As noted on the repair order, during the evaluation of injectors, our technician noted two of the injectors had cracked bodies. All six injectors were evaluated and it was noted the injectors contained a foreign substance. At that time our technician replaced the two cracked bodies, thoroughly cleaned, and repaired all six injectors. NKP Diesel was verbally informed and it was stated on the repair order that the injectors had fuel contamination. One of the six injectors returned to Scheid Diesel on repair order [redacted] under [redacted]. Customer stated that the injector was misfiring; he asked that we check it and provide advice. We externally cleaned, calibrated, inspected the inside, and tested the injector. The results of the evaluation of the injector were that there was nothing mechanically wrong with it, it tested fine, the solenoid was good and there was no sign of what would cause a miss fire. On May 16, 2014, one injector returned to Scheid Diesel and the repair order number [redacted] was written up for [redacted] reported to Scheid Diesel on May 16, 2014, that the truck had bad fuel and rust was found in the fuel rail. [redacted] requested that we check the injector, externally clean, and calibrate it. Scheid Diesel's technician discovered that the locating pin was smashed into the injector's holder and documented that it appeared the customer tried to open the injector. The nozzle's hole was plugged by a foreign substance. Scheid Diesel replaced the locating pin and nozzle. On August 26, 2014, [redacted] returned injector to Scheid Diesel and information can be found on repair order 423903. Darin asked that we check and advise. We externally cleaned and calibrated the injector. Scheid Diesel's technician discovered that the nozzle was plugged and the nozzle pin was not seating. The technician used the sonic cleaner to clean the nozzle and it still did not work. Scheid Diesel recommended at that time that the customer purchase a new nozzle.
Scheid Diesel performs evaluations of injectors on a test stand that has two filters. One filter is a 5 micron and the other is a 2 micron filter. The 2 micron filter is only used when testing common rail injectors. Calibration fluid is used on  the     test stand and we change that fluid as well as the filters on scheduled intervals.
Mr. [redacted] called and spoke with our Service Manager after August 26, 2014. Mr. [redacted] stated that a nozzle tip blew off an injector and damaged his motor. He wanted to know what our warranty policy was and if we were going to warranty the motor in his truck. We informed Mr. [redacted] at that time that we have a one year warranty on injectors as long as there is no sign of contamination. We reminded Mr. [redacted] about the first repair order on April 23, 2014, where it stated that the injectors had a foreign substance in them. The Service Manager asked during the phone conversation to see the injector that had a blown tip so we could evaluate it to see if it had proof of contamination. To date, Mr. [redacted] has not brought the injector in for evaluation.
Scheid Diesel has been committed to our customers and the service we provide for thirty two years. We are committed to delivering professional, reliable, innovative, dedicated, expert service every time to our customers. If the injector issues that Mr. [redacted] is experiencing was because of Scheid Diesel's work it would be covered under our warranty. Unfortunately, when contamination is involved we cannot warranty the work due to the extreme damage contamination does to parts. Contamination has the potential of causing permanent damage to the engine or any of the parts in the fuel system.
